Look tax implications real penalty details, whichever various depending on your age. react amplify cognitoWebCharles Schwab also charges no maintenance fees for managing your CD. But you may incur some fees if you sell your CD on the secondary market because Schwab offers brokered CDs. According to Charles Schwab’s website, the firm charges a $1 transaction fee per $1,000 CDs. The fees have a $250 maximum. react amis-editor
